Uinta County, Wyoming carries an FY 2026 1-bedroom Fair Market Rent of $734 per month, the federal benchmark HUD publishes for this county. A 2-bedroom costs $963/mo and a studio is $664/mo. That's 23% below the national benchmark of $959 and 11% below the Wyoming average of $824.
Rent increased3.2% from FY 2025 ($711), outpacing inflation. The 30% affordability floor is comparatively reachable here at $29,360/year.
Observed renter burden: 20.1% of the 1,755 renter households counted by ACS paid at least 30% of income in gross rent. This ACS 2023 household measure is distinct from HUD's FY2026 Fair Market Rent benchmark above.
FY 2026 HUD Fair Market Rents in Wyoming. Population: 20,546. Population has held roughly steady over the past five years (+0.0%, Census ACS). That's in line with Wyoming's statewide growth of -0.4% over the same period.

Fair Market Rents (2026)
Year-over-Year Comparison
| Bedrooms | FY 2025 | FY 2026 | Change |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io | $707 | $664 | $-43 (-6.1%) |
| 1 Bedroom | $711 | $734 | +$23 (+3.2%) |
| 2 Bedroom | $933 | $963 | +$30 (+3.2%) |
| 3 Bedroom | $1,307 | $1,339 | +$32 (+2.4%) |
| 4 Bedroom | $1,531 | $1,467 | $-64 (-4.2%) |

Rent Trends (2020–2026)
7-year Fair Market Rent history for Uinta County. Shows how HUD rental rates have changed over time.
Over the 6-year span HUD has tracked for Uinta (FY 2020-2026), the 1-bedroom Fair Market Rent has risen 19.2% overall, from $616 to $734. The increases have been fairly steady year to year, with no single jump exceeding 9.7% (FY 2024).
| Year | Studio | 1 BR | 2 BR |
|---|---|---|---|
| FY 2026 ↑3.2% | $664 | $734 | $963 |
| FY 2025 ↑3.2% | $707 | $711 | $933 |
| FY 2024 ↑9.7% | $684 | $689 | $905 |
| FY 2023 ↑2.8% | $623 | $628 | $826 |
| FY 2022 ↓2.1% | $607 | $611 | $757 |
| FY 2021 ↑1.3% | $572 | $624 | $734 |
| FY 2020 | $534 | $616 | $714 |
Part of the Evanston, WY-UT Micro Area
Uinta County is a central county of the Evanston, WY-UT micropolitan statistical area, alongside 1 other micro-area county.
Uinta County ranks #2 of 2 counties in this metro area by 1-bedroom FMR. Every county sharing this metro, highest to lowest: Rich County ($810), Uinta County (this county) ($734).
